redline pulse duration

Does anyone happen to know off the top of their head what the redline pulse duration is for stock NA injectors at redline and or 7k rpm and or the formula and or a site where I can glean such nice knowlede? Thanks.

Damit, I cant find the link, ehh it wasnt that good anyway, it showed you how to make a homemade one. I searched for about a hour and cant find anything on the net for a fuel injector duration gauge/meter odd.... Why do you want to know anyway??? Im sure they are not maxed out yet. All I know is you dont want to go anymore then 80% of the duty cycle, but I think you should be able to pull 7k without a problem as long as your mostly stock/not boosted

I'm not boosted yet I'm just trying to figure out the logistics of maintaining the stock injectors and running boost, I doubt i'll bump my redline up to 7k though with the boost, that would kinda be askin for it. I've been talkin to rberry951 about building a chip for the car after I get the turbo installed and he is pretty sure that we can stick with the stock injectors, which would be nice, but i fear that i'd have to run an unholy amount of fuel pressure and that would ultimately be bad for my fuel pump. So I was just tryin to get some real numbers to crunch and figure out what the logistics were with respect to timing and all. Thanks for the effort though.

Might wanna try to upgrade to a 951 fuel pump thats what Im gonna do for my nitrous kit. SHould flow what you need without a problem, How much boost you gonna run???? Depend on how much boost will determin what size fuel injectors you need, I would think the stockers would be good for about 250hp so about 6-8psi boost and you might not have to run super high fuel psi, proly around 50psi at idle or so

I didn't know the 951 fuel pump was capable of more pressure. Makes sense I guess. I'm planning on 9-10psi of boost. I think it would be cheaper to upgrade the injectors with a used set off of ebay or the junkyard than to get the 951 fuel pump. Since I'm getting a custom chip made for the car I'm sure as long as the impedance is the same the chip can be tailored to the injectors. I can get a descent set of 36 or 42lb injectors for under $50 if I watch what I'm doing. If I get 42# I'll have more future potential (to break things).
